首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

TypeError: bufsize必须是整数

是一个Python编程中的错误类型,表示在使用缓冲区大小时,必须提供一个整数值,而不是其他类型的值。

解决这个错误的方法是确保在使用bufsize参数时,传递给它一个整数值。如果传递的是其他类型的值,可以使用int()函数将其转换为整数。

以下是一个示例代码,演示如何解决这个错误:

代码语言:python
复制
try:
    bufsize = int(bufsize)  # 将bufsize转换为整数
except TypeError:
    print("bufsize必须是整数")

在云计算领域中,这个错误可能会在开发过程中出现,特别是在处理文件、网络通信或数据流时。确保正确处理缓冲区大小参数可以提高系统的性能和稳定性。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供可扩展的计算能力,用于部署和运行应用程序。
  • 云数据库 MySQL 版:可靠、高性能的关系型数据库服务,适用于各种应用场景。
  • 云存储(COS):安全、稳定、低成本的对象存储服务,用于存储和访问任意类型的文件和数据。
  • 人工智能平台:提供丰富的人工智能服务和工具,帮助开发者构建智能化应用。
  • 物联网开发平台:提供全面的物联网解决方案,帮助开发者快速构建和管理物联网设备。
  • 区块链服务:提供安全、高效的区块链解决方案,用于构建可信赖的分布式应用。
  • 视频处理服务:提供视频上传、转码、剪辑、播放等功能,适用于各种视频处理需求。

请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python如何使用OS模块调用cmd

在os模块中提供了两种调用 cmd 的方法,os.popen() 和 os.system() os.system(cmd) 在执行command命令时需要打开一个终端,并且无法保存command命令的执行结果...返回值一个文件对象,可以读或者写(由mode决定,默认’r’)。如果mode为’r’,可以使用此函数的返回值调用read()来获取command命令的执行结果。...Supply os.popen() def popen(cmd, mode="r", buffering=-1): if not isinstance(cmd, str): raise TypeError...command命令,但是返回的结果却是一个文件对象,可以对其读写 其中的三个参数含义: command — 执行的shell命令 mode — 模式权限,读(‘r’)或者写(‘w’),默认为读(‘r’) bufsize...如果将缓冲值设置为大于1的整数则以设置的缓冲大小执行缓冲操作。 如果为负则缓冲区大小为系统默认值(默认行为)。

2.9K20

System.InvalidOperationException:“寄宿 HWND 必须子窗口。”

当试图在 WPF 窗口中嵌套显示 Win32 子窗口的时候,你有可能出现错误:“System.InvalidOperationException:“寄宿 HWND 必须子窗口。””。...由于窗口句柄可以跨越进程边界传递的,所以这样的方式可以完成跨进程的 WPF 控件显示。 下面最简单的一个例子,为了简单,没有跨进程传递 Win32 窗口句柄,而是直接创建出来。...Dispose(); } } } 寄宿 HWND 必须子窗口 当运行此代码的时候,会提示错误: System.InvalidOperationException:“寄宿 HWND...必须子窗口。”...属性最好加上 WS_CLIPCHILDREN,详情请阅读: 解决 WPF 嵌套的子窗口在改变窗口大小的时候闪烁的问题 ---- 参考资料 WPF嵌入式调用Win32应用程序的问题—提示异常:寄宿的HWND必须指定父级的子窗口

26420

前端面试哪些必须要掌握的

浏览器本地存储方式及使用场景(1)CookieCookie最早被提出来的本地存储方式,在此之前,服务端无法判断网络中的两个请求是否同一用户发起的,为解决这个问题,Cookie就出现了。...线程进程中的更小单位,描述了执行一段指令所需的时间。进程资源分配的最小单位,线程CPU调度的最小单位。一个进程就是一个程序的运行实例。...关于原理: 基本原理通过媒体查询(@media)查询检测不同的设备屏幕尺寸做处理。关于兼容: 页面头部必须有mate声明的viewport。...但是不管从 Memory Cache 中还是从网络请求中获取的数据,浏览器都会显示从 Service Worker 中获取的内容。...如果 valueOf() 和 toString() 均不返回基本类型值,会产生 TypeError 错误。

67620

python内建函数

function参数必须可调用对象(函数、方法或其他可调用对象)。args参数必须以序列形式给出。列表在应用之前被转换为元组。...21.hex(x) hex()函数将一整数转换为十六进制字符串,该字符串个有效的python表达式、 22. id(object) id()函数返回值为一个整数(或长整型整数)——该对象的“标识“——...如果class参数不是类,也不是类型对象,就引发TypeError异常 27.issubclass(class1,class2) 如果class1参数class2参数的子类,issubclass()函数则返回真...选项参数决定从文件中读取数据时所使用的缓存的大小,如果bufsize省略,就使用系统默认的缓存容量 bufsize值 说明 禁用缓存 行缓存 >1 使用大小近似为bufsize字符长度的缓存 <0 使用系统默认...如果以两个参数形式调用,则认作给定的参数start和stop,如果要定义步长就必须给出全部的三个参数。

1K10

Python 内部如何实现整数相加不溢出的?

这里读者的水平还是很高的,一看就看出了我的偷懒,标题 Python 的整数有边界么?肯定没有啊,于是就不打开看了。不过今天,我想接着昨天的话题,聊一聊 Python 如何实现整数相加而不溢出的?...1、如何表示一个整数 要想了解这个,那就需要看 Python 的源代码[1],Python中的整数底层对应的结构体PyLongObject,它位于 longobject.h[2] 中。...当然这个数组具体多长则取决于你要存储的 Python 整数有多大,因为 C 中数组的长度不属于类型信息,你可以看成长度 n,而这个 n 是多少要取决于你的整数大小。...整数的正负号通过这里的 ob_size 决定的。ob_digit 存储的其实是绝对值,无论 n 取多少,-n 和 n 对应的 ob_digit 完全一致的,但是ob_size 则互为相反数。...如何实现整数想加而不溢出的。

98930

为了「理解」什么对,人工智能还必须「理解」什么不对

术语拜占庭数据来自于拜占庭将军问题(Byzantine Generals Problem),这是计算机科学中的一个思想实验:一组将军必须通过信使协商他们的攻击,但他们不确定他们之中谁是叛徒。...在现实中,那是一种计算机必须彻底搞清楚的复杂的、多层面的图像。 但在我们散点图的简单比喻中,通过数据画出的线条的形状表明了网络认为自己所看到的内容。...但哥伦比亚大学安全研究者 Allison Bishop 说这种攻击可能不现实的,这取决于无人驾驶汽车安装的哪一种系统。...Carlini 说,有了这种攻击技术,任何能听见声音(这些声音的必须特别针对iOS 或Android )的手机就能在不知不觉中强行访问发出这些声音的网页,因此入侵附近的其它手机。...缺乏基础知识让它容易恶意地重新创建发现「正确的」算法结果的经验,其实算法结果错误答案。为了理解什么对的,机器还必须理解什么不对。

53730

分类问题的label为啥必须 one hot 形式?

作者:桔了个仔 链接:https://www.zhihu.com/question/359742335/answer/930586793 来源:知乎 其实真不一定必须用one hot,不过用one...如果你预测的label苹果,雪梨,香蕉,草莓这四个,显然他们不直接构成比较关系,但如果我们用1,2,3,4来做label就会出现了比较关系,labe之间的距离也不同。...例如你做一个风控模型,预测的四个风险类别[低,中,高,紧急],其实你也可以用1,2,3,4来做label,因为确实存在一个比较。但这本质上就成了回归问题。...预测的结果将会是[0.1, 0.6, 0.2, 0.1]这样的形式,我们一般取概率最高的那个为预测结果,假设这四个label还是[苹果,雪梨,香蕉,草莓],如果真实的结果雪梨,那么这个结果top1...但如果实际结果香蕉,但香蕉的概率排第二,那么这个结果也是top 2准确的。

1.2K20

同事有话说 | 跨职能团队必须的吗?

实际上,跨职能团队由多个来自不同职能领域的人员组成的。但跨职能团队最大的一个特点团队内的成员不仅来自多个职能领域,还可以扮演多个角色。...在Scrum团队中,个人的多角色扮演助力团队实践取得高效工作的关键。这也是跨职能团队灵活性的表现,他们能够不断地适应市场变化,以随时精进和提高自己的能力。...毕竟学习的成本是巨大的,使团队中每位成员都精通所有技能,基本上不可能完成的任务。 二、跨职能团队如何确保目标一致?...要知道,群体的智慧无限的,群体所共同商议出来的目标符合每个人的内心期许,也能够鼓励团队中的成员为了实现目标的一致进行自我管理。 这里的目标一致有一个大的前提,就是目标的可持续性。...因此,面对面的交流消除误解、减少沟通成本的最佳方式。 总而言之,如果你的团队也面临着这样的情况,不妨开始构建你们的跨职能团队吧。

66330

​身份认证:这是高于艺术的现实,你必须

一些人让这句话的前半句成为现实,同时也在努力不让它的后半句在现实中发生:你必须你——这一次,现实“高于”艺术。 这事关网络可信身份服务的安全。...一个重要的历史节点 要解决身份认证、终端安全和可信连接中的安全问题,必须要看到的一点,人与人、人与物,以及物与物共同构成的“物联生态”中,手机在很长一段时间内,都将是最为重要的终端载体。...要构建安全身份识别认证的完整链路,整个生态圈都必须为此做出努力。 事实上,正如我们在支付宝的移动支付中所感知到的那样,当下,要在移动端证明“你你”已变得十分安全可靠。...这也是确保网路可信身份服务的安全性时,必须考虑的第三点,可信连接——它解决的物与物之间的安全连接问题。...这一背景下,协调一个大跨度的产业链,同时满足各产业环节多品牌供应商对效率的追求,已经无论如何不可回避的挑战——这里的关键标准制定。

26410

Vue 中 data 为什么必须一个函数

为什么 Vue 中的 data 必须个函数? 官方文档的解释如下: ? ? 为什么会出现上述“影响到其它所有实例”的情况呢?...componentA.data.age = 40 console.log(componentA, componentB) // 40 14 这就很好的解释了为什么 Vue 组件中的 data 需要用函数了,当 data 函数的时候...,每一个实例的 data 属性都是独立的,互不影响 总结 Vue 中的 data 必须个函数,因为当 data 函数时,组件实例化的时候这个函数将会被调用,返回一个对象,计算机会给这个对象分配一个内存地址...,实例化几次就分配几个内存地址,他们的地址都不一样,所以每个组件中的数据不会相互干扰,改变其中一个组件的状态,其它组件不变 简单来说,就是为了保证组件的独立性和可复用性,如果 data 个函数的话,

1.2K20
领券